Panattoni has received the green light for its speculative logistics venture covering 200,000 square feet in Crawley. Named Panattoni Park Crawley, this endeavor will encompass two facilities, measuring 134,012 sq ft and 65,660 sq ft, respectively. The development will be situated on a ten-acre brownfield site on Fleming Way, strategically positioned within the established industrial sector of Manor Royal Business District, closely situated near Gatwick Airport.

Manor Royal’s reputation as a reliable last-mile and distribution hub is underscored by its occupants, which include prominent names like Amazon, DPD, Evri, Parcelforce, Royal Mail, UPS, and Yodel.

Construction is anticipated to commence by the end of September 2023, with the speculative project slated for completion in the fourth quarter of 2024. Both facilities will be constructed to achieve an Excellent rating on the BREEAM sustainability scale and hold an A rating on the EPC scale.

David McGougan, Panattoni’s Development Director, expressed optimism about the upcoming construction, emphasizing that this will mark the company’s third site development in the south of London within the last three months. He conveyed the firm’s confidence in the robustness of the south coast’s logistics market and highlighted the strategic location of the Manor Royal Business Park as ideal for servicing the London and southeastern markets.

Panattoni Park Crawley marks Panattoni’s third development commencement this year in the southern part of London. It joins the ranks of a 452,469 sq ft last-mile logistics project in Burgess Hill and a 268,063 sq ft development in Brighton.

JLL, Savills, and Hollis Hockley will serve as letting agents for this project.
